Preparation
- Preheat your oven to 350°F (175°C) and grease your baking dish.
- In a skillet over medium heat, cook the beef sausage until browned and cooked through, about 8–10 minutes. Stir occasionally to break it apart.
- In a large bowl, whisk together the eggs, cream cheese, milk, garlic powder, salt, and pepper until well combined and smooth.
- Once the sausage is ready, drain any excess fat and combine it with the egg mixture. Stir to ensure everything is evenly distributed.
- Pour the mixture into a greased 9x13 baking dish and top with shredded cheese.
- Bake in the preheated oven for 30–35 minutes, or until the casserole is set and the top is golden and bubbly.
- Remove from the oven and let it cool for a few minutes before serving. Garnish with chopped green onions if desired.
Notes
Leftovers can be stored in an airtight container in the refrigerator for up to 3 days. To reheat, place in the oven at 350°F for about 15-20 minutes. You can also microwave individual portions. Feel free to personalize the recipe with different sausages or vegetables.
